Understanding the Level Cap System
The leveling system in Where Winds Meet is divided into different categories. The first and most important cap you’ll encounter is at Level 15.
Solo Play Level: This is your main character level, governing your base stats and progression through the solo campaign. This is the level that gets capped.
Social Levels: Separate from your Solo Play Level, Social Levels progress automatically over time and are tied to multiplayer content like Multiplayer Campaigns.
When you hit a level cap, your experience bar will stop filling until you complete a specific challenge to “break through” to the next tier of levels.
How to Access the Breakthrough Challenge
You cannot start the Breakthrough Challenge from the main in-game interface. Follow these steps precisely:
Open the Mode Menu: Press the Ctrl key on your keyboard. This will free your cursor.
Select the Mode Icon: Look at the top of your screen and click on the game mode icon.
Navigate to Solo Mode: A new window will open. Select the “Solo Mode” tab.
Initiate Breakthrough: Here, you will see your “Solo Mode Level.” Click on the “Breakthrough” button. This will automatically transport you to the challenge arena.
Completing the Breakthrough Challenge
The challenge itself is a test of your combat prowess and preparation.
Objective: Survive and defeat three waves of enemies within a 10-minute time limit.
Enemy Composition: The first two waves consist of standard foes, while the third and final wave features a powerful Elite or Boss enemy.
Consequence of Failure: If you fail to complete the challenge within the time limit or are defeated, you can simply try again. There is no penalty for failure.
The difficulty of this challenge scales up with each new level cap you encounter. The first one at Level 15 is relatively simple, but later ones will require a well-developed character.
How to Prepare for the Challenge
Simply having a high level is not enough to guarantee success. You must strengthen your character holistically. If you are struggling, focus on improving these areas:
Upgrade Your Gear: A higher Gearscore directly translates to more damage and defense. Continuously equip and enhance the best weapons and armor you find.
Advance Your Martial Arts: Level up your core Combat Skills, Mystic Arts, and Talents. These provide new abilities and significant passive bonuses.
Explore Other Systems: Don’t neglect the Melodies of Peace, Inner Ways, and Sect Martial Arts. These systems offer unique stat boosts and powerful techniques that can turn the tide of battle.
Solo Level vs. Social Level and Multiplayer
It’s crucial to distinguish between the two main level types:
Solo Mode Level: Your primary progression. You break through its caps via the challenge described above.
Online Mode (Social Level): Found in the same Mode Menu under the “Online Mode” tab. This level increases simply by spending time in the game world.
Your Social Level is the key to accessing Multiplayer Campaigns. These are dedicated team-based activities that require coordination between classic RPG roles like Tank, DPS, and Support. To participate in higher-level campaigns, you will often need to meet specific Martial Arts Level requirements, further emphasizing the importance of overall character development beyond just your Solo Play Level.
